A client just did some upgrades and they are having a few issues that are uncommon to me.

[*]1. Datapath doesn't seem to stick. If the person logs out and tries to log back in they have to find the datapath again.

[*]2. Although the user has local admin rights and shared Adagio folder rights, once they print an invoice they get the error message "UNABLE TO WRITE\SOFTRAK\DATA". trying to get a screen shot of this.

Has anyone experienced this?

I can't explain those 2 issues but I can suggest a work-around for the first one.

You could edit the shortcut on the user's desktop and add the following to the "Target" field after the name of the program executable: /dM:\Softrak\Data /eDAT (assuming that the data folder = M:\Softrak\Data and the data extension = DAT).

The data paths for each user are stored in the application's INI file. For instance, look at \Softrak\Payables\Payables.ini. If the user logs into Adagio as "IA", look for "[IA]" and IA's historical data paths should be listed.
